DCU United Boys Swim Team finishes second in Plymouth meet

Nights like tonight are hard to beat. The Door County United Boys had
a brilliant night at the pool- from the sportsmanship to the cheering
to the general atmosphere on deck. This is what high school swimming
is about. This group of five is truly a remarkable team. The amount of
swimmers, coaches, and officials who spoke highly of the DCU gentlemen's swimming and character speaks volumes
tonight.

The highlights of the night span every event of the evening, so here
are both the highlights and the results from the meet:
-The tiny DCU squad of four put up a huge total of 73 points spread
between six first-place finishes, two seconds, a third, and a fourth.
-The 200 Medley Relay (Luke Filar, Jack Monfils, George Atwell, Logan
Filar) swam an incredible 1:53.02 to beat Sheboygan South by three
seconds.
-Atwell cruised to a second-place finish in the 200 Free by six
seconds with a time of 2:17.72.
-Monfils dominated the 200 IM by 22 seconds, recording his season best
time of 2:07.28 (only .08 off his high school best from conference
championships last year).
-Logan Filar pulled out the victory in the 50 Free with his season
best of 24.28 and then went into the 100 Fly post break and brought in
a second first-place finish with a time of 1:04.57, nine seconds ahead
of the second-place finish.
-Atwell swam his second fastest individual high school 100 Free with a
time of 58.89.
-Luke Filar tried out the 500 and placed second with a time of
6:04.42, seven seconds ahead of the next finisher, was then ready
for his 100 Back, where he managed a season-best time of 1:10.42.
-Monfils had a huge win in the 100 Breast with his season-best swim of 1:03.98.
-The 400 Free Relay (Logan Filar, Atwell, Luke Filar, Monfils) had an
incredible first-place finish 13 seconds ahead of Sheboygan South with
a time of 3:45.07 (our season best time), and every member swam 1:00
or better.

The final results:
1. Sheboygan South - 141
2. DCU - 73
3. Plymouth - 58

Door County United's next meet will be Saturday, January 6 at Sheboygan North for the
Raider Invite.
